Each input title is processed in turn. Its list of field names is retrieved (in no particular order) and then [[dominantly appended|Dominant Append]] to the operator's output.
|
|
|
|
<<.from-version "5.1.22">> If the `include` suffix is used, fields are only included, if they exist. It doesn't matter, if fields have a value. The `exclude` suffix is there for convenience, since it would be possible to use a second filter run. For more info see the examples.
